Beyond Monogamy: LGBTQ+ Peer Support Group

DATE

April 22, 2026

TIME

19:00 - 21:00

Event Description

A supportive space for LGBTQ+ people practising or exploring non-monogamous relationships.

Beyond Monogamy is a peer support group for LGBTQ+ adults who are practising or exploring consensual non-monogamy, including polyamory, open relationships, and other relationship models. The group provides a safe, confidential, and inclusive space to share experiences, discuss challenges, and build community with others who understand the unique joys and complexities of non-monogamous relationships.

Facilitated by trained peers, meetings offer opportunities for discussion, reflection, and learning on topics like communication, boundaries, consent, jealousy, identity, and navigating societal attitudes, as well as fostering a space for community-building activities, social events, or creative exercises. Whether you’re new to non-monogamy or have years of experience, Beyond Monogamy is a welcoming space to connect, grow, and find support.

What to Expect:

  • LGBTQ+ adults (18+) practising or exploring non-monogamy;
  • Peer-led discussions in a safe and confidential environment;
  • Focus on connection, learning, and mutual support; not a dating platform;
  • Introductions for romantic or sexual purposes are discouraged;
  • Fortnightly meetings with space for open discussion and community-building.
